Information regarding for the control of rice stem borer in paddy (jhona) crop

The rice stem borer is a common pest that can cause significant damage to paddy crop. These insects feed on the stem of paddy plants, leading to severe yield losses if left uncontrolled. Fortunately, there are several methods that farmers can use to manage the rice stem borer and prevent crop damage.

The first step in controlling rice stem borer is to practice good crop management. This includes maintaining proper irrigation and fertilization, as well as planting crops at the appropriate time. Avoid over-fertilizing, which can cause tender shoots and attract the stem borer.

Another effective way to control rice stem borers is to use biological agents. One such agent is Trichogramma, which is a group of parasitic wasps that lay their eggs inside the eggs of the rice stem borer. The young wasps then feed on the developing borer larvae, preventing them from causing damage to the crop.

Chemical control measures can also be used to manage the rice stem borer. Farmers can opt for insecticide sprays that target the stem borer adults and larvae. However, it is essential to note that improper use of pesticides can lead to harmful effects on human health and the environment.

A more sustainable and environmentally-friendly option is the use of pheromone traps. These traps release a synthetic sex pheromone that attracts the male rice stem borers. Once they enter the trap, they are unable to leave and eventually die. This trap method can significantly reduce the population of rice stem borers without the use of pesticides.

Crop rotation is yet another strategy that can be used in pest management to control the rice stem borer. The pests have a preference for paddy crops, and rotating crops seasons after seasons will reduce the populations of rice stem borers.

In conclusion, rice farmers need to take appropriate measures to control rice stem borers if they want to harvest a bumper crop. A combination of several methods mentioned above is the key to managing the pest to ensure a reduction in crop damage and maximize profits. Farmers should also seek guidance from agricultural extension officers or visit nearby agricultural research centers for more information and guidance on effective control methods against rice stem borer.
